How to Get PDF-Converted Files to Your Kindle
The Amazon Kindle is one of the most popular e-readers on the market. In addition to allowing you to download e-books straight from the Amazon store, the Kindle allows you to read PDFs. Unlike e-books from the Amazon store, you will have to transfer PDFs to your Kindle either by using a standard USB cable or by emailing the file to your Kindle.
Instructions
-
Via USB cable
-
1
Plug the USB cable into the USB port at the bottom of your Kindle.
-
2
Plug the other end of the USB cable into your computer.
-
-
3
Double-click the "My Computer" icon on your desktop and double-click the Kindle icon, which can be found under the "Device with Removable Storage" heading. If you are using a Mac, double-click on the flash drive icon on your desktop.
-
4
Drag the PDF from your computer to the "Documents" directory on your Kindle.
-
5
Unmount the Kindle flash drive and disconnect it from your computer. In Windows, you can do this by right-clicking the Kindle icon and selecting "Safely Remove." If you are using a Mac, you can do this by dragging the Kindle flash drive icon to the trash bin.
Via Email
-
6
Log in to your Amazon account. Click the "Sign in" link at the top of the screen and enter your email address and password.
-
7
Go to the "Your Kindle" section of your account. Click "Edit Info."
-
8
Enter your desired Kindle email address in the supplied field. The format for your Kindle email address should be "YourName@Kindle.com." Enter your choice of email name and the "@Kindle.com" will be added automatically. Click "Update information" to set your Kindle email address.
-
9
Locate the "Kindle approved e-mail list" header in your Amazon account. Enter your normal email address (not your Kindle email address) in the supplied text box and click "Add Address."
-
10
Compose a new email, using your normal email account. Attach the PDF to the email. Send the email to your @Kindle.com account. You should receive the PDF in about five minutes.
